anglarjs 接受後台json 對象嵌套資料

來源:互聯網
上載者:User

標籤:http   os   資料   io   for   cti   

1.後台傳輸一個[{

  name:"王五",

  author:[{

    name:"王五",

    price:"10"

  }]

}]

可以在angluarjs 裡面定義一個

$scope.book =[{

  name:"",

  author:[{

    name:"",

    price:""

  }]

}]接收,在angularjs ,裡面就點出來.如:$scope.book[0].name,$scope.book[0].author[0].name

2.angularjs 傳輸資料,如果自訂了頭部資訊為  POST請求,傳出嵌套json數組時,在grails 裡面接受的是一個字串

如:content-type定義為:application/x-www-form-urlencoded

傳送資料時,傳送一個 var array = new Array();

for(var i =0;i<10;i++){

  array.push(i);

}

//前台傳送一個array

$http.post({

url:url,

data:{array:array},

headers:{"content-type":application/x-www-form-urlencoded}

}).success(functuion(data,status,headers,config){

}).error(function(data,status,headers,config){

});

//garils 後台接受到的將不是一個數組 而是一個字串,列印出來是:

[

1

,

2

,

相關文章

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.